Be cautious with sun exposure if you have arthritis. Many medications used to treat the condition can cause sensitivity to sunlight. In addition, specific forms of arthritis may be triggered or worsened by exposure to excessive sunlight. Continue to enjoy the outdoors, but protect yourself with sunscreen, sunglasses and so forth in order to lessen the potential harm from sunlight.

Yoga could help you. Practicing yoga will allow you to stretch your joints and muscles, relax and perhaps find people with similar issues if you join a class. Yoga will not cure your arthritis, but it can help reducing the mental strain the pain can cause and help you feel comfortable in your body.

Find a balance between being active and restful. It is very beneficial to take breaks in your daily activity that allow your joints to relax and your mind as well. Avoid to much restful behavior as you can create more pain and stiffness by giving in to the comfort of sitting and relaxing. Achieve a balance that you can be consistent with.

Stress plays an important part in arthritis. Being stressed will make the pain worse and cause the condition to progress further. You should find a way to release your stress, for instance with a hobby or by doing relaxation exercises such as pilates or meditation. Avoiding stressful situations should help too.

One of the easiest exercises you can do every day to help with your arthritis pain is to take the stairs instead of using the elevator. Every single step you take on the stairs will really add up over time. Try parking your car at the far end of the parking lot to add additional steps to your daily routine. Even small steps in your daily routine can amount to a big help.

A great way to soothe the pain of arthritis symptoms is to get a massage. If the pain is not too severe, massages are a great way to help with pain as long as your muscles are not too tender. Massage helps release tension associated with joint stress. Try to find a massage therapist who is familiar with patients who suffer from rheumatoid arthritis.

A food processor can make life with arthritis infinitely, easier and safer. Instead of wielding a knife for chopping, use a food processor to make the task more manageable. A food processor makes many kitchen tasks much easier and arthritic hands and fingers will benefit from the hot, soapy water used to clean the cutting blade, plastic bowl and lid.

Share your experience of arthritis with your loved ones and friends. If they know what you are facing in your everyday life, they will understand you better and may be able to offer valuable insight and assistance. If they are aware that you are in pain or are feeling stiff, they will be in a position to make allowances for that.

Use gardening as an effective therapy against arthritis. There are so many studies out there about arthritis, natural therapies, and one of the top therapies identified is gardening. Simply planting a small garden in your backyard or gardening with some pals can be such a great help in relaxation and relief of your pain.
